Dr. John Christy responds to allegations

Posted By Jason Cosford

The errors pointed out to Christy in this paper:

http://www.sciencemag.org/cgi/content/abstract/1114772v1

Christy acknowledged he got it wrong (in the scientific literature at least). He had to revise his work on the "real climate" and now his satellite record shows the warming trend. This is not an ad hominem attack, it is the scientific method.


"It is scientifically inconceivable that after changing forests into cities, turning millions of acres into irrigated farmland, putting massive quantities of soot and dust into the air, and putting extra greenhouse gases into the air, that the natural course of climate has not changed in some way." John Christy

This is an interesting article: http://www.sfgate.com/cgi-bin/article.cgi?file=/c/a/2003/12/18/MNGNV3PH9D1.DTL&type=printable

In a phone interview, Christy said that while he supports the AGU declaration, and is convinced that human activities are the major cause of the global warming that has been measured, he is "still a strong critic of scientists who make catastrophic predictions of huge increases in global temperatures and tremendous rises in sea levels."

So he accepts that humans are causing climate change. But, he is not an "alarmist." That Doug, is the current state of the denier crowd - humans are causing the warming but it wont be *that* bad. Twenty years ago, they argued there was no warming. Ten years ago, that there was warming but it was natural. Now there humans are causing the warming but it wont be that bad.

Global avg temps flat for 10 years--all 4 services

Posted By Jason Cosford

Last 10 years have been flat - as the warmest decade. http://data.giss.nasa.gov/gistemp/2008/

QUOTE: The ten warmest years all occur within the 12-year period 1997-2008.

And, as for 2008 being the coldest since 2000:

QUOTE: 2008 was somewhere within the range from 7th to 10th warmest year in the record.

Doug is right. When you take out the interannual variability the warming trend is clear.
